)) Find the distance between the points
(9, 10) and (-3, -6).
)) Hint: Use the Pythagorean theorem.​

Respuesta :

mysticchacha
mysticchacha mysticchacha
  • 03-05-2020

Answer:

20 units

Step-by-step explanation:

Distance formula  uses the Pythagorean Theorem

Distance D = root (  (9 - (-3))^2  +  (10 - (-6) )^2 )

D = root (  12^2  +  16^2 )

D = root ( 144  +  256) =  root (400) = 20
